PDUFA IV: Putting the Public Health First: An Opportunity to Ensure Safety and Effectiveness are Prioritized in the Drug Approval Process

While there are some benefits resulting from the agency getting increased funds to speed
review of new, life-saving drugs, we believe the overall result of PDUFA has been to undercut the
independence and objectivity of the agency due to its reliance on industry funding. In turn, this
undercuts public trust in the FDA’s primary mission of protecting our nation’s health and welfare. By
shifting resources to speeding drug approval without a concomitant increase in drug safety, PDUFA
has created a lopsided agenda in the agency that, in part, has resulted in the kinds of drug safety
tragedies we’ve seen play out over the last several years.
